Committee against Torture
Decision adopted by the Committee under article 22 of the
Convention, concerning communication No. 772/2016*, **
Communication submitted by:
K.L. (represented by counsel, John Sweeney)
Alleged victim:
The complainant
State party:
Australia
Date of complaint:
26 August 2016 (initial submission)
Substantive issue:
Risk of torture and ill-treatment upon deportation
to Sri Lanka
At its meeting on 3 May 2019, the Committee, having received no comments from
the complainant’s counsel on the State party’s observations on the merits, despite a
reminder to provide such comments, and taking into account that the counsel had
subsequently withdrawn the complaint as he had lost contact with the complainant, decided
to discontinue the consideration of communication No. 772/2016.
